Skip to content

Commit 9db3537

Browse files
committed
Fix compilation error of msgpack-jackson
1 parent 301ae10 commit 9db3537

File tree

3 files changed

+44
-19
lines changed

3 files changed

+44
-19
lines changed
Lines changed: 25 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,25 @@
1+
package org.msgpack.jackson.dataformat;
2+
3+
import java.nio.ByteBuffer;
4+
5+
/**
6+
* Created by komamitsu on 3/7/15.
7+
*/
8+
public class MessagePackExtensionType {
9+
private final int extType;
10+
private final ByteBuffer byteBuffer;
11+
12+
public MessagePackExtensionType(int extType, ByteBuffer byteBuffer) {
13+
this.extType = extType;
14+
this.byteBuffer = byteBuffer.isReadOnly() ?
15+
byteBuffer : byteBuffer.asReadOnlyBuffer();
16+
}
17+
18+
public int extType() {
19+
return extType;
20+
}
21+
22+
public ByteBuffer byteBuffer() {
23+
return byteBuffer;
24+
}
25+
}

msgpack-jackson/src/test/java/org/msgpack/jackson/dataformat/MessagePackExtensionTypeTest.java

Lines changed: 13 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-6,8 +6,8 @@
66

77
import static org.junit.Assert.*;
88

9-
public class MessagePackextensionTypeTest {
10-
private void assertextensionType(MessagePackextensionType x,
9+
public class MessagePackExtensionTypeTest {
10+
private void assertExtensionType(MessagePackExtensionType x,
1111
int expectedExtType, ByteBuffer expectedByteBuffer) {
1212
assertEquals(expectedExtType, x.extType());
1313
assertEquals(expectedByteBuffer, x.byteBuffer());
@@ -20,41 +20,41 @@ public void testMessagePackextensionType() {
2020
ByteBuffer expectedByteBuffer = ByteBuffer.wrap(bs);
2121

2222
int extType = 1;
23-
MessagePackextensionType extensionType =
23+
MessagePackExtensionType extensionType =
2424
new MessagePackExtensionType(extType, ByteBuffer.wrap(bs));
2525
assertExtensionType(extensionType, extType, expectedByteBuffer);
2626

2727
extType = 2;
2828
ByteBuffer bb = ByteBuffer.allocate(3);
2929
bb.put(bs);
3030
bb.position(0);
31-
extensionType = new MessagePackextensionType(extType, bb);
32-
assertextensionType(extensionType, extType, expectedByteBuffer);
31+
extensionType = new MessagePackExtensionType(extType, bb);
32+
assertExtensionType(extensionType, extType, expectedByteBuffer);
3333

3434
extType = 3;
3535
bb = ByteBuffer.allocateDirect(3);
3636
bb.put(bs);
3737
bb.position(0);
38-
extensionType = new MessagePackextensionType(extType, bb);
39-
assertextensionType(extensionType, extType, expectedByteBuffer);
38+
extensionType = new MessagePackExtensionType(extType, bb);
39+
assertExtensionType(extensionType, extType, expectedByteBuffer);
4040

4141
extType = -1;
4242
extensionType =
43-
new MessagePackextensionType(extType, ByteBuffer.wrap(bs).asReadOnlyBuffer());
44-
assertextensionType(extensionType, extType, expectedByteBuffer);
43+
new MessagePackExtensionType(extType, ByteBuffer.wrap(bs).asReadOnlyBuffer());
44+
assertExtensionType(extensionType, extType, expectedByteBuffer);
4545

4646
extType = -2;
4747
bb = ByteBuffer.allocate(3);
4848
bb.put(bs);
4949
bb.position(0);
50-
extensionType = new MessagePackextensionType(extType, bb.asReadOnlyBuffer());
51-
assertextensionType(extensionType, extType, expectedByteBuffer);
50+
extensionType = new MessagePackExtensionType(extType, bb.asReadOnlyBuffer());
51+
assertExtensionType(extensionType, extType, expectedByteBuffer);
5252

5353
extType = -3;
5454
bb = ByteBuffer.allocateDirect(3);
5555
bb.put(bs);
5656
bb.position(0);
57-
extensionType = new MessagePackextensionType(extType, bb.asReadOnlyBuffer());
58-
assertextensionType(extensionType, extType, expectedByteBuffer);
57+
extensionType = new MessagePackExtensionType(extType, bb.asReadOnlyBuffer());
58+
assertExtensionType(extensionType, extType, expectedByteBuffer);
5959
}
6060
}

msgpack-jackson/src/test/java/org/msgpack/jackson/dataformat/MessagePackParserTest.java

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-142,9 +142,9 @@ else if (k.equals("bool")) {
142142
else if (k.equals("ext")) {
143143
// #9
144144
bitmap |= 1 << 10;
145-
MessagePackExtensionType ExtensionType = (MessagePackExtensionType) v;
146-
assertEquals(0, ExtensionType.extType());
147-
assertEquals(ByteBuffer.wrap(extPayload), ExtensionType.byteBuffer());
145+
MessagePackExtensionType extensionType = (MessagePackExtensionType) v;
146+
assertEquals(0, extensionType.extType());
147+
assertEquals(ByteBuffer.wrap(extPayload), extensionType.byteBuffer());
148148
}
149149
}
150150
assertEquals(0x7FF, bitmap);
@@ -249,9 +249,9 @@ else if (k.equals("child_map_age")) {
249249
// #10
250250
assertEquals(true, array.get(i++));
251251
// #11
252-
MessagePackExtensionType ExtensionType = (MessagePackExtensionType) array.get(i++);
253-
assertEquals(-1, ExtensionType.extType());
254-
assertEquals(ByteBuffer.wrap(extPayload), ExtensionType.byteBuffer());
252+
MessagePackExtensionType extensionType = (MessagePackExtensionType) array.get(i++);
253+
assertEquals(-1, extensionType.extType());
254+
assertEquals(ByteBuffer.wrap(extPayload), extensionType.byteBuffer());
255255
}
256256

257257
@Test

0 commit comments

Comments
 (0)